How can companies ensure that internal feedback is effectively integrated into their overall customer experience strategy, and what steps can be taken to ensure that feedback is consistently acted upon to drive continuous improvement in customer satisfaction?
Companies can ensure that internal feedback is effectively integrated into their customer experience strategy by creating a structured feedback collection process, establishing clear communication channels for sharing feedback across departments, and setting specific goals for implementing feedback-driven improvements. To ensure that feedback is consistently acted upon, companies should prioritize feedback analysis and response, involve all relevant stakeholders in decision-making processes, and regularly monitor and evaluate the impact of feedback-driven initiatives on customer satisfaction. By fostering a culture of continuous improvement and accountability, companies can drive ongoing enhancements to their customer experience based on internal feedback.
